What does HECA stand for?

HECA stands for various terms. Discover the full forms, meanings, and possible interpretations of HECA across different fields and industries.

Cairo International Airport, Cairo, Egypt
EgyptIata Airport CodesICAO Airport Codes

Citation

Last updated: